Can you build a swimming pool out of concrete blocks?

Introduction: DIY Concrete Swimming Pool We built it on flat ground , but it could also be built in a hole and backfilled. Block pools can have problems because they lacks the steel needed. We used lintel block (normally used over doors and windows) to wrap rebar around the pool every 8 inches horizontally.

Also, what type of cement is used in swimming pools? Concrete pools can be made of either shotcrete or gunite. The difference is when the concrete mixes with the water. Shotcrete refers to wet concrete that's already fully mixed before it's shot out of a hose. Gunite is dry concrete mix that only mixes with water at the nozzle when it's sprayed.

How thick is a gunite pool wall?

To be structurally sound, a concrete pool shell should generally be 6 inches thick. Depending on the engineer and the soil condition, it may be more. (On top of that, the plaster interior finish should be at least ? inch thick.) The pool will also need to meet the ANSI/APSP standards.

Does concrete hold water?

Untreated concrete is usually quite porous, absorbing and allowing water to slowly seep through microscopic spaces, but it can be made highly resistant to the passage of water by using fine aggregates and waterproofing additives to close the pores.

Is concrete toxic to fish?

Concrete Is Toxic To Fish If you change this to read "large amounts of fresh, unleached concrete can kill fish due to alkalosis (high-pH)", then you would be correct. Concrete is harmless to fish once it has been leached.

What is waterproof cement?

Waterproof cement is the name given to a portland cement to which a water-repellent agent has been added. Hydrophobic cement is obtained by grinding portland cement clinker with a film-forming substance such as oleic acid in order to reduce the rate of deterioration when the…

How thick is the concrete in a swimming pool?

Typically, concrete walls of inground swimming pool shell should be 6 to 12 inches thick. However, for some projects or in some sections of the pool shell, a builder will make the shell walls thicker. They need to be thicker at the top of a pool form, where the soil exerts greater pressure.
